I should also make it clear that I don't think there are very many who see information cards and URL-based identities as being opposed to each other.  A card can represent a URL-based identity, and a URL can be used, in a number of use cases, to represent the identity that would be conveyed through a card.  This doesn't work in all cases, but it works in enough important cases that it is very useful.

Finally, I think Marc's estimate of 2% over three years is overly pessimistic.  The big sites and big players can accelerate adoption a whole lot with the flick of the switch.  I've already had people tell me they are going to enable hundreds of millions of accounts with Information Card support.  If they do what they are saying they'll do, and if people like the experience as much as I think they will, there can be a serious network effect here.

Marcus Lasance on Information Cards

Identity heavyweight Marcus Lasance is Managing Director of U.K.-based MaXware.  He wrote this piece on E-commerce and User-Centric identity management in ITSM Watch

New ID schemas are emerging that will, hopefully, ease IT's management burden while fueling e-commerce, writes ITSM Watch guest columnist Marcus Lasance of MaXware.

Enterprise organizations and governments view customer relationship information as a key asset and are fiercely protective of this asset. Fortunes are spent on maintaining customer’s personal information and protecting this information from prying eyes as mandated by data protection legislation.

CIOs are relying on meta directory technology to solve one of the industry’s thorniest problems: how to maintain information about the same individual scattered over different databases and directories nevertheless perfectly synchronized. Corporate-managed updates are effectively replicated using standards based connectors and schema mapping between systems.

However, what this technology cannot solve is the ability to provide updates we don’t know about. In the real world, our customer’s circumstances are constantly changing, yet businesses and (most) government agencies are not automatically alerted. This is an ongoing problem, because no matter how good we are at synchronizing data across platforms and applications, it doesn’t matter when the data becomes rapidly obsolete.

No call center can solve this problem. As an industry, we need to find a more logical way to manage this; namely through user-centric computing which puts individuals back in charge of their own identities.

Today, CIOs are watching two different user-centric solutions rise in popularity: InfoCard from Microsoft and Project Higgins from the open source community.

Conventional wisdom indicates that, with the advent of Vista on countless PC desktops, InfoCard will become the de-facto way users will manage their identity information. CIOs need to take note: On a global scale, employers are expected to issue InfoCards to their employees, governments to their citizens, etc.

Greater acceptance to InfoCard is due, in part, to InfoCard’s being based on WS-Trust and providing a much more “open” solution than Microsoft’s previous and suspiciously received Passport offering. InfoCard is not designed to run exclusively on Microsoft servers or Microsoft owned networks, which means that, in principle, every home PC connected to the Internet can become an identity provider.

What will be the business implications of a huge uptake of InfoCards as a mechanism to replace good old username-password logins to most e-commerce websites? Is it another expensive hype that hasn’t lived up to its expectations like PKI, which was predicted to fuel e-commerce like a out-back fire storm?

Well-known companies like eBay and Amazon are most likely to be early adopters of user-centric computing and other e-commerce sites will soon follow suit or be left behind. Cost savings combined with better security should follow naturally.

I can see a future in which most users will have between three-and-six InfoCards that can regularly used for different types of public or private transactions. The chore of maintaining personal information relating to those cards now resides with the individual, making it easier for organizations and consumers both.

With user consent and by subscribing to change alerts from identity providers companies don’t have to waste tremendous financial and human resources managing data with a rapidly deteriorating life span. Individuals don’t have to worry about maintaining endless silos of personal data.

When consumers can assign preferred identities to trusted vendors and more anonymous identities to things like chat rooms we will eliminate the need to enter reams of personal information on webpages we don’t necessarily trust; organizations will reap the financial rewards by cost savings and better quality of information.

However, in my opinion, the really big money will be made by a few, select organizations with the financial clout and public-trusted brand names to become the default public identity providers. Remember an InfoCard does not store the actual information, just the links to it. The information itself has to be stored and secured and backed up somewhere. Some kind of identity meta system will emerge, backed by a few powerful players. Organizations will emerge with similar roles that Swift, BACS, MasterCard and VISA now perform for financial services network.

It’s possible that giants like AT&T, Nokia or BT might be able to make a few pennies every time a user selects their InfoCard (from a stash of many InfoCards) stored on a desktop or IMS mobile terminal. Imagine the total world wide economic value of such e-commerce mediators.

With the individual in control and new technologies that will soon take the pain out of logging on the new services, user-centric computing could once more revitalize the e-commerce industry, and the market opportunity to become an identity service provider might mean even bigger business for a lucky few.

Interesting thoughts, though I actually think, in the fullness of time, Information Cards will convey subtle aspects of identity like reputation in various contexts, and be much more bottoms-up than Marcus suspects.

EXTENDING THE BRIDGE BETWEEN TECHNOLOGY AND HUMANS

Brad Judy, from the IT Security Office at the University of Colorado at Boulder, attended one of the recent conferences where I discussed the Information Card as a way of reifying identity, and where I went on to characterize the identity metasystem as an “abstraction layer” above existing identity systems. The fact that I referred to the same thing as being a reification from one point of view and an abstraction from another captured his interest. Later he shared these comments:

During a presentation on Infocard and Cardspace, Kim Cameron made a comment about the reification of identity. During a question, I noted that it was interesting to hear a layer of abstraction being referred to as reification. Kim noted that he was mixing contexts and that Infocard/Cardspace was reification for the end-user and abstraction for the IT personnel.

One human's abstraction is another human's reification.

If abstraction can be considered indirection, the old computing saying from David Wheeler may apply: “Any problem in computer science can be solved with another layer of indirection. But that usually will create another problem.” The benefit of abstraction as reification is that the additional problems created might be ones that we are already adept at addressing (we know driver's licenses quite well).

There has long been a gap between technology and humanity that many have worked to bridge. I would argue that for most of the history of computing, the user has had to meet the computer more than half-way – was it ever the natural inclination of humans to punch holes in cards to accomplish a task? Kim gave the example of sending people off for extended periods of word processor training in the early days of word processors, and the virtually non-existent training needed now (a combination of greater ease and early exposure). He also gave the example of explaining command line file management to users and how the visual file folder reified digital file management for the end user. Such GUI concepts certainly opened up the PC to a much broader audience as the bridge between technology and humans passed the half-way point.

Not having been a software architect over the past twenty years, I can't say if the ongoing gap has been the result of the limitations of technology or a mindset that users must meet the computers half-way. The lesson of the PC is that true accessibility by the general population requires technology to meet them 90-95% of the way. While it wasn't the focus of this recent event, two presentations brought this home: tablet PC's and Cardspace.

Tablet PC's, particularly software like OneNote represent the adoption of a long standing human activity to a digital medium. It isn't the first tech to tackle the note-taking and handwriting space, but it reifies and extends in a way that may complete the bridge between the personal computer and the person. A direct representation of paper and pen (a method institutionalized over hundreds of years), extended with the ability to categorize, search, transmit and more. I'm reminded of a statement by a co-worker (not directed at me), “Stop giving me #$&@ing hardcopies, you can't grep paper.” The platform has a lot of possibility with interesting software like MagicPaper/Physics Illustrator. The limited success of “true” tablets (aka. Slates) indicates that decades of computer use with a keyboard, and sometimes mouse, have developed an institutionalize method of use that must be hybridized with traditional methods for the greatest progress.

CardSpace exists to reify the experience of digital identity in a way that links it to an existing model for identity familiar to most users: an identity card. From the visual representation to the concept of identity providers and multiple ID's. The identification “card” is also hundreds of years old, although they have evolved greatly from hand-written letters authenticated by signature or stamp, to the modern passport and drivers license, authenticated by physical attributes and electronic validation. The InfoCard will also likely be a hybrid of this old paradigm and a common computing experience: the password. Although the concept of a password predates modern technology, its use has truly exploded in the past several years. Because InfoCards aren't single, physical objects that can be tightly controlled, they will largely rely on the ubiquitous password for protection (perhaps other techniques will be used, but I expect passwords will protect most InfoCards).

So the IT industry continues to build the largely one-sided bridge, abstracting their way across the gorge. Years of software and hardware have provided the proverbial water under the bridge (not to mention a landscape scattered with half-started and falling bridges). For their part, many people have stretched far from their side to make contact and have found a combination of productivity and frustration. Hopefully not many have fallen into the gorge. Perhaps the golden age of computing is truly just around the bend as the bridge is completed and proven stout (an important point raised by Scott Charney, also at the event).

I'm struck by Brad's perception of Information Cards as a bridge between user perception on the one hand and a technological abstraction (metasystem) on the other.  That's completely right, and it's important to put it in the wider context of other attempts to do the same thing.

WILL MERCHANTS USE GBUY?

I thought the following excerpt from a thoughtful piece by Steve Bryant at eWeek‘s GoogleWatch might interest you.  Steve is led to consider the Third Law of Identity – Justifiable Parties: 

Why does Google want to automate the advertiser click cycle and make it as fast as it possibly can? 

The first reason is obvious: Google makes money on click conversions. The more clicks done quickly, the more money for Google, and the happier the advertiser.

The second reason is that by automating the click cycle, Google will be vastly improving the efficacy of its search results, and how searches correlate with AdWords. Unlike destination sites that measure success by how much time is spent on a page, Google measures success by how quickly a user navigates off Google. The company is constantly testing out data centers to see which center returns the best results that get users off Google quicker.

There are other reasons: Google will begin compiling transactional data. That data alone, even without trending analysis, is worth billions. Google will also become the first company to own not only the method of advertising, but also the data on what advertising works best. Perhaps most importantly, GBuy, when combined with Google's new Cost Per Action feature, has the potential to significantly reduce click fraud.

But there's the rub. Will merchants actually use GBuy?

Of course, you say, why would they not? You could use Google for everything! AdWords, Page Creator, Analytics, GBuy … it's a virtuous circle of Googledom. And yes, even a curmudgeon like me is attracted to the idea of one Google to rule them all.

But let's not forget this has been tried before. It was called Yahoo PayDirect. Yahoo started the service as a competitor to PayPal. Unlike Google, Yahoo had a product incentive for this service. That is, Yahoo had a then-robust classifieds and auctions business that it wanted to tie PayDirect into. The math was simple: User browses Yahoo products, user buys with Yahoo system, Yahoo gets profit. PayDirect was free (most of the time), but it didn't work. Yahoo folded PayDirect in 2004, mostly because PayPal simply owned the market.

Of course, Google has several competitive advantages that Yahoo did not have. But what Google doesn't have — and this is important — is product to sell.

The main reason PayPal succeeded was because eBay was developing at the same time. There was no other easy way to pay an auctioneer, so users turned to PayPal. The two companies became so closely intertwined that eBay decided to buy PayPal and integrate it directly. Purchasing PayPal made perfect sense. As a merchant, why would eBay want give another vendor control of its clients?

This is the challenge that Google faces with GBuy. If you talk to a lot of retailers, I think you'll hear them saying the same thing: “Why would I give Google control of my customer?” Google's not selling anything. And traditionally, the merchant takes payment for an item because it's the merchant — not Google — that has to fulfill the order.

Of course, there is a new breed of merchant online that just aggregates content and has no interest in owning customers at all. Think Shopzilla. For sites like those, perhaps GBuy is the golden ticket.

But back to the traditional merchants. Online merchants already track purchases made via Google AdWords. They've already bought software to track orders, or they've integrated a code into their inventory systems that correlates a sale with an AdSense referral. There's an entire marketplace of shopping cart software that's already integrated PayPal.

So the question inevitably becomes: If I'm a merchant, and I've already gone through the trouble of integrating PayPal, and PayPal is cheaper and it's trusted, why would I switch to GBuy?

One possible answer to that question is that GBuy is free for AdWords customers. Yes, that's a great incentive. But don't expect GBuy to eclipse PayPal with that feature alone. Companies with large marketing budgets will be advertising over multiple sites, not just with Google AdWords. Does it make sense to switch to GBuy for a 1-2 percent gain? Perhaps.

At any rate, the market will decide. I'm still cautiously optimistic about GBuy. If merchants can be incentivized by the potential to reduce click fraud, and if they're not leery of giving too much control to Google, perhaps they'll switch…

GOOGLE'S AUTHENTICATION VERSUS MICROSOFT'S LIVE ID

Here is a piece by Eric Norlin over at zdnet.com. Windows Live ID is the identity backbone used by Microsoft's web properties and services – for example, by hotmail. For those who haven't followed the bouncing ball, Windows Live ID is the latest evolution of Passport, which has undergone a name change to convey its focus within Window Live services – as well as its ability to federate in a multi-centered identity landscape.

Recent announcements of Google's authentication service have prompted comparisons to Passport, and even gotten to Dick Hardt (of “Identity 2.0” fame) to call it the, “deepening of the identity silo.” I'd like to contrast Google's work with Microsoft's recent work around Live ID.

Microsoft's Live ID *is* the old Passport — with a few key changes. Kim Cameron's work around the identity metasystem has driven the concept of InfoCards (now called CardSpace) deep inside of Microsoft. In essence, Kim's idea is that there is a “metasystem” which utilizes WS-Trust to translate tokens, so that all identity systems can interact with each other.

Of extreme importance is the fact that Windows Live ID will support WS-Trust, WS-Federation, CardSpace and ADFS (active directory federation server). This means that A) Windows Live ID can interact with other identity metasystem implementations (Open Source versions, for example); B) that your corporate active directory environment can be federated into Windows Live ID; and C) the closed system that was Passport has now effectively been transformed into an open (standards-based) and transparent system that is Live ID.

Contrast all of this with Google's announcement: create Google account, store user information at Google, get authentication from Google — are we sensing a trend? While Microsoft is now making it easy to interact with other (competing) identity systems, Google is making it nearly impossible. All of which leads one to ask – why?

I honestly believe that Microsoft is ahead of Google on this one for a very simple reason: Passport taught Microsoft some very painful, first-hand lessons. Passport forced Microsoft (over a period of years) to re-examine their fundamental approach to identity. Further, it forced them to figure out how to monetize the idea of identity applications — and not simply the aggregation of identity itself. Conversely, Google's business is now built on the aggregation of identity data, and they have yet to walk the painful Passport path.

Will the market force Google to learn the same lesson? I don't know. On the other hand, one company is clearly advancing the cause of “identity 2.0”, “web 2.0”, “Net 2.0” — call it what you will — and that company is Microsoft. The other company is deepening the silo and building the walled garden — and that is *so* late 90s.

While I love being in the software olympics as much as the next guy, I personally hope that Google embraces federation, Information Cards and the identity metasystem. They have enough smart people who understand these issues that I expect they will.
